The Evolution Of Pollard As A Match Finisher
Kieron Pollard built his career around one core strength — finishing matches under pressure.
Fearless Approach In Death Overs
Pollard’s batting was never about settling in slowly. He preferred immediate impact, especially in the final 5–6 overs of T20 innings.
Ability To Change Game Momentum Quickly
A single over from Pollard could completely shift match momentum, making him one of the most dangerous finishers in world cricket.
Adaptation Across Conditions
Whether playing in Caribbean pitches or franchise leagues like IPL, BBL, or CPL, Pollard adapted his power-hitting style effectively.

Importance In Franchise Cricket Ecosystem
Pollard is one of the most successful global franchise cricket players.
IPL Impact
In IPL, he became a match-winner for Mumbai Indians, contributing crucial runs in pressure situations and helping the team win multiple titles.
CPL Legacy
In Caribbean Premier League, he became a symbol of West Indies power-hitting identity.

Pollard’s Impact On West Indies Cricket Identity
West Indies cricket has always been associated with power-hitting, and Pollard became one of its strongest symbols.
Carrying Caribbean Batting Tradition
He continued the legacy of fearless West Indies batting.
Inspiring New Generation
Young players like Pooran, Hetmyer, and others followed similar aggressive patterns.
Maintaining Global T20 Reputation
West Indies remained a dangerous T20 side largely due to players like Pollard.
